Ticket: Vault lockout blocking Squintel scanner deploy. So, the credential vault for our typo-squatting package scanner locked itself after three failed rotation attempts last night (thanks, automation). The scanner is still running on cached creds, but it can't pull fresh registry diffs, which means new lookalike packages aren't being flagged. New folks: don't try to brute-force the vault UI — it extends the lockout. Whoever picks this up, unseal the vault using the recovery passphrase pasted below and then restart the diff worker.

strongbox words: druath-quenael

**Q: How does the locker access flow actually work?**

When a customer drops off laundry at a FreshFold kiosk, the app issues a six-digit locker token that expires after 48 hours. Pickup re-validates the token against the Hatchway service before the door releases. If Hatchway is down, lockers fall back to the cached allowlist, so don't panic if you see stale tokens succeeding briefly. Weird edge cases keep popping up, so document anything new you find. For anything truly baffling, reach out to the kiosk platform crew.

pager mailbox: sorael.druwyn@tolvaqsys.corp

Runbook fragment — key-card stock, Fenwick Cross site opening. Records team: the initial batch of 200 blank key-cards ships from the Orlingford depot in a sealed crate; verify the seal number against the manifest before storage. Log receipt within one hour of arrival. The courier hand-over follows the confidential instruction below.

dispatch memo: the istwyn norwyn courier leaves the lamael kaswyn briwyn tamix jorael gorix zoreth holir ledger at gate 3079 under passcode 677723

**Q: Replica lag alarm on Fennwick DB keeps firing — what now?**

A: Threshold is 30s. If lag exceeds 5 min, promote the standby via the failover console. Promotion requires unsealing the coordinator vault. For this week's sync, the unseal passphrase is provided below.

strongbox words: casix-lamys-ralion-kasax-quenvan